Post by The Coach on Jul 7, 2020 10:59:41 GMT -5
I think the UE Bret looks just like him. I remember reading somewhere that it's harder for sculptors to capture the likeness of good looking people because they have nothing to latch onto when creating the sculpt. I have no idea if that's true or not, I'm not an artist. That makes a lot of sense. If there’s no distinguishing marks, the sculpt itself has to be spot on to even look presentable. Whereas, with people with imperfections and noticeable features, whether it be missing teeth, a huge beard, a mole, etc., are easier to capture even if the sculpt itself isn’t perfect.
